Unless otherwise specified, all fields are required.

There is no header row for PI Statistics. Header content will be in the first few fields of the file. Header content will be defaulted from the 1st Detail Row in the file.

This file will be created and uploaded by each province. The file will be comma separated value ASCII format. Binary files will not be accepted. Extra fields on a line will be ignored.

3Plan Name
  • A province specific name of the plan. This will be used to match to the claims for federal Contribution to determine holdbacks. The name of the Agricultural Product can be used as the plan name, but it does not have to be. Ex. Satellite Imagery, Barley, Grains & Oilseeds.
  • Data type: character(40) (maximum 40 characters)
  • Note: for uniqueness, case and white space will be ignored.
4Provincial Initiative Indicator
  • An indicator of whether this Plan/Coverage Level is a provincial initiative.
  • Data type: numeric(1)
  • Valid element values:
    • 0 – No
    • 1 – Yes
  • If this plan is not a provincial initiative, set the indicator to No. If this plan is a provincial initiative, set the indicator to Yes, the Cost Share must be set to High-Cost, and the Federal Production Insurance Premiums must be 0.

13Total Coverage
  • The total coverage, in dollars, for this plan/ag product/cov level.
  • Data type: decimal(14,2)
  • Valid range is 0 to 999,999,999,999.99
  • For Yield Based Plans: Total Coverage = Exposure X Average Probable Yield X Unit Value X Coverage Level
  • For Non-yield-based Coverage plans: Total Coverage = Exposure X Average Production Value X Coverage Level
